How to Prepare for Cataract Surgery in Karachi: A Step-by-Step Guide

Preparing for cataract surgery is essential to ensure a smooth procedure and recovery. If you’re scheduled for cataract surgery in Karachi, following these steps can help you get ready for the operation and facilitate a comfortable recovery period.

Medical Tests Before Surgery

Before your cataract surgery, your eye surgeon will conduct a series of medical tests to assess your eye health and overall suitability for the procedure. These tests typically include measuring the shape and health of your eye, checking for any underlying conditions that might affect the surgery, and determining the appropriate intraocular lens (IOL) for your needs. These evaluations are crucial for planning a successful surgery and achieving the best possible outcome.

Medications to Stop

It’s important to discuss all medications you are currently taking with your surgeon, as some may need to be adjusted or temporarily discontinued before surgery. Blood-thinning medications, for example, can increase the risk of bleeding during the procedure. Your surgeon will provide specific instructions on which medications to stop and when to stop them, ensuring your safety during the operation.

Arranging Transportation

Since you will not be able to drive immediately after cataract surgery, arranging transportation to and from the surgical center is essential. Ensure that a family member or friend is available to assist you on the day of the surgery. Having someone with you can also provide additional comfort and support as you begin your recovery.

Preparing Your Home for Recovery

Preparing your home for recovery involves creating a comfortable and safe environment that promotes healing. Consider setting up a recovery area with easy access to essentials like medications, eye drops, tissues, and entertainment options such as books or audio devices. Ensure your home is clean and free of hazards that could pose a risk as your vision adjusts post-surgery.
